Ischgl is one of the larger resorts in Austria, with more than 200km of prepared pistes between 1400 and 2900 metres above sea level. Part of the huge Silvretta Region, the resort includes the largest snowboarder's fun park in Europe.
Most of the runs connected to Ischgl are above 2000 metres, so there are fantastic snow conditions. In the lower areas, artificial snow machines provide a fun run down to an aprés ski haven in the town. Many freeriding possibilities, excellent powder and fantastic jumps make the area a hot ticket for snowboarders (try the Paznauer Taja).
